Online & Distance Learning at Texas A & M International University
Online coursework is an option at Texas A & M International University. Of 8,991 students, 2,087 (23%) studied exclusively online and 3,632 (40%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Sociology Graduates from Texas A & M International University
Graduates of Texas A & M International University’s Sociology program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$30,087 |
| 2 years | $26,585 |
| 3 years | $31,220 |
| 4 years | $36,697 |
| 5 years | $37,594 |
How does this compare to the school overall? At the four-year mark, Sociology graduates from Texas A & M International University report median earnings of $36,697, compared with $48,062 for all Texas A & M International University graduates — about 24%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Typical debt at graduation for Sociology graduates from Texas A & M International University stands at $15,812.
